Sweet and Sour Orange Chicken
Ingredients
  • 1 1/2 cups water
  • 1/3 cup rice vinegar
  • 1/4 cup lemon juice
  • 2 1/2 tablespoons soy sauce
  • 2 tablespoons orange juice
  • 1 cup packed brown sugar
  • 2 tablespoons chopped green onion
  • 1 tablespoon grated orange zest
  • 1/2 teaspoon minced fresh ginger root
  • 1/2 teaspoon minced garlic
  • 1/4 teaspoon red pepper flakes
  • 3 tablespoons cornstarch
  • 2 tablespoons water
  • 2 large skinless, boneless chicken breasts, cut into 1/2-inch cubes
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on pepper
  • 3 tablespoons olive oil
Instructions
1
Acquire all necessary ingredients before commencing the recipe.
2
Combine water, rice vinegar, lemon juice, soy sauce, and orange juice in a saucepan over medium-high heat. Stir in brown sugar, green onion, orange zest, ginger, garlic, and pepper flakes until they are fully incorporated; bring the mixture to a rolling boil. Remove from heat, and allow it to cool for 10 to 15 minutes.
3
Transfer the chicken into a resealable plastic bag. Pour in 1 cup of cooled sauce, ensuring the chicken is fully submerged. Seal the bag, and refrigerate for at least 2 hours. Reserve any remaining sauce for later use.
4
In another resealable plastic bag, combine flour, salt, and pepper. Mix these dry ingredients until well combined.
5
Once the chicken has finished marinating, remove it from the marinade and place into a new bag containing the seasoned flour. Seal the bag, and give it a vigorous shake to coat the chicken evenly.
6
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ium heat. Cook the chicken in the hot skillet until it develops a golden-brown color on both sides.
7
Transfer the cooked chicken to a paper towel-lined plate, cover it with aluminum foil, and wipe out the skillet.
8
Pour any reserved sauce into the skillet, bringing it to a boil over medium-high heat. In a small bowl, mix together cornstarch and water until the mixture is smooth and free of lumps. Stir this mixture into the boiling sauce.
9
Reduce the heat to medium-low, add the cooked chicken, and simmer, stirring occasionally, until it is fully cooked through, approximately 5 minutes.
10
Serve the chicken over rice and enjoy your meal!
